LEVIN.

, Tho Levin School Committee arp>making arrangements to crect 'a nionuniont over the grave of the late 'Mr. Oliver AValton," who; for seventeen years, was connected with the oommittee. • During the major portion of that time he was chairman and. secretary. -

• Another .escape from. serious, accident occurred on Friday 'at tlie Queen Street crossing. ' The driver of a horse and trap ap-parently,-.did.pnot, tr hear;>the-, r whistlo of an ap.prQaching'irahi,.':,ancli'the animal was almost on ftp line when ho noticed his danger.. He got his horse's head turned barely in time. '•rA-public meeting was held at NYcreroa on Friday evening to further explain the working of tho proposed building society for the town; .Tho Mayor,(Mr v 13...R, .Gardener), pro-. : sid'ed, iritl-BJr: A;:Grover, (interim:scc'retafy) ■Eaye'p'ai'ticula-rs.as to,the-mode'of,"procedure.:'-'A mimbor of additional shares were applied for at the closo.
